Summary
The Cook plans and performs a large scale quantity cooking which can include meats, vegetables, fish, hot and cold salads, soups, sauces, gravies, eggs, cakes desserts and breads, using a variety of preparation and cooking methods. The cook may also supervise and performs duties less skilled in nature, relating to food preparation and storage, such as cleaning and sanitizing work stations, food preparation equipment, and food storage equipment such as coolers or racks.
